Output 7ebd80d340af0d45699e4052ac74a5ccfd2c337a70f2e025408e806e98aed820:11

value
18030635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c59e080f458e5ca79446d7785a38cb60d00d919d OP_EQUAL
address
3KhvMZ6s1JA6fxapqNhjnWKZCPeNtJccEg
transaction
7ebd80d340af0d45699e4052ac74a5ccfd2c337a70f2e025408e806e98aed820
spent
true